Методы моделирования в многотельной среде

Возможность создания моделей, состоящих из нескольких твердых тел, повышает удобство проектирования, упрощая решение ряда типовых задач. Существует несколько методов многотельного моделирования деталей в SolidWorks.

Первый метод заключается в том, что при выполнении большинства формообразующих операций можно указать, к каким твердым телам применять операцию, а к каким – нет. В менеджерах свойств команд при наличии в модели нескольких твердых тел появляется категория Область действия элементов. Переключатель в категории позволяет применить операцию как ко всем телам модели (как в случае, если бы модель состояла из одного твердого тела), так и не ко всем. Во втором случае по умолчанию ставится флажок «Авто-выбор», и SolidWorks пытается самостоятельно предугадать, к каким телам следует применять операцию. Часто результат подобного предсказания оказывается вполне адекватным. Если же программа предложила не те тела, которые нужны, можно снять флажок, и в появившемся поле Методы моделирования в многотельной среде - student2.ru выбрать нужные тела самостоятельно.

В качестве примера на рис. 7.3, а показана модель радиатора. После создания и выдавливания эскиза (контур передней грани) модель была разделена командой Методы моделирования в многотельной среде - student2.ru , так что ребра стали отдельными телами. Затем наружные продольные вырезы из эскизов на правой грани были созданы выдавливанием, примененным к четным ребрам, а внутренние – к нечетным. Далее образовавшиеся тела были объединены в одно тело (методика объединения будет описана ниже).

Также при создании бобышек и вырезов методом выдавливания в выпадающем списке, определяющем способ задания глубины выдавливания (в категориях Направление 1и Направление2, см. Лабораторную работу №4) присутствует пункт «До тела». При выборе этого пункта границей выдавливания будет наружная поверхность выбранного в появившемся поле Методы моделирования в многотельной среде - student2.ru тела. Отметим, что применение данного способа задания глубины выдавливания никак не зависит от того, стоит ли флажок «Результат слияния».

Метод размножения тел массивом, в частности, упрощает создание моделей, которые состоят из нескольких одинаковых (промежуточных) секций и крайних секций. Пример модели, построенной таким методом, показан на рис. 7.3, б.

Как отмечалось в Лабораторной работе №4, во всех операциях размножения элементов массивом, а также в операции зеркального отражения вместо категорий Копировать элементы и Копировать грани можно развернуть и активировать категорию Копировать тела. Первые две категории при этом будут автоматически свернуты и деактивированы. Подлежащие копированию тела следует указать в поле Методы моделирования в многотельной среде - student2.ru .

В командах размножения элементов массивом флажок «Результат слияния» не предусмотрен. Если имеет место размножение тел, объединение их не производит. Процедура объединения тел вручную будет описана ниже. В то же время в команде Методы моделирования в многотельной среде - student2.ru зеркального отражения элементов при активации категории Копировать тела в категории Параметры появится дополнительный флажок «Объединить твердые тела».

При построении модели из примера рис. 7.3, б сначала была создана одна секция, состоящая из коротких верхней и нижней квадратных балок и вертикального прута между ними. Затем созданная секция была размножена массивом в режиме копирования тел на три экземпляра. Образовалось три тела-секции. Далее, сверху к ним последовательно были добавлены длинный открытый, короткий и длинный закрытый декоративный элементы (за счет слияния результатов каждый из декоративных элементов становился частью своего тела-секции). Далее второе и третье тела-секции были вновь размножены массивом. Через высокий декоративный элемент в середине была проведена вспомогательная плоскость, относительно нее были зеркально отражены первое и второе тела. Наконец, все тела-секции были объедены.

Методы моделирования в многотельной среде - student2.ru Методы моделирования в многотельной среде - student2.ru

а) б)

Рис. 7.3 Пример деталей, моделирование которых сильно упрощается при многотельном подходе

Метод связывания заключается в том, что сначала строятся части детали, сопрягаемые с другими деталями конструкции, не пересекающиеся друг с другом (в однотельной среде моделирования такое построение невозможно). После выверки их формы и взаимного положения строится средняя часть детали, соединяющая построенные ранее.

На рис. 7.4, а показан пример создания декоративного рычага управления, когда сначала создается изогнутый штырь рычага необходимой формы и сферическая ручка требуемого диаметра. Затем они соединяются (связываются) при помощи элемента «По сечениям» (рис. 7.4, б). Чтобы связывающий элемент был красивее, при его построении добавляется ось на основе сплайна (рис. 7.4, в).

Методы моделирования в многотельной среде - student2.ru Методы моделирования в многотельной среде - student2.ru Методы моделирования в многотельной среде - student2.ru

Рис. 7.4 Создание и редактирование модели методом связывания

Метод комбинирования тел позволяет применять к различным телам модели булевы операции теории множеств: объединение, вычитание и пересечение. Для выполнения данных операций служит меню Вставка – Элементы – Скомбинировать тела… или кнопка Методы моделирования в многотельной среде - student2.ru панели инструментов «Элементы» (по умолчанию кнопка не вынесена на панель). Будет открыт менеджер свойств команды.

В категории Тип операции переключателем выбирается нужная булева операция. В случае объединения (переключатель в положении «Добавить») или пересечения (переключатель в положении «Общий») объединяемые или пересекаемые тела (два или больше) указываются в поле Методы моделирования в многотельной среде - student2.ru категории Соединить тела. В случае вычитания (переключатель в положении «Удалить») команда обрабатывает два набора тел. Тело, из которого вычитают, указываются в поле Методы моделирования в многотельной среде - student2.ru категории Основное тело. Оно может быть только одно. Тела, которые вычитают (одно или несколько) указываются в поле Методы моделирования в многотельной среде - student2.ru категории Удалить тела.

Кнопка «Предварительный просмотр» отображает в рабочей области полупрозрачный результат выполнения команды. Режим предварительного просмотра отключается повторным нажатием на кнопку.

В рассмотренных на рис. 7.3 примерах объединение всех твердых тел в одно на последнем этапе осуществлялось при помощи именно этой команды.

Вырез по траектории в многотельном режиме

Выбор тела при создании уклона

Наши рекомендации